FREQUENTLY ASKED QUESTIONS
What is an air pocket pillow used for?
The innovative air pocket pillow is a type of orthopedic pillow designed to provide maximum support and comfort to help you get a restful night's sleep. Strategically placed pockets, create small cushions of air that help to distribute the weight of your head and neck, reducing pressure and providing support in the right places. Because the firmness of the pillow can be easily changed by adjusting the amount of air filling the pockets orthopedic air pillows are often recommended by chiropractors and physical therapists for chronic neck or back pain due to a multitude of conditions including injury, arthritis, and spinal issues. Whether you're a side sleeper, back sleeper, or stomach sleeper, an air pocket pillow can help you get the rest you need.
How do you inflate an air pillow?
Although not complicated, following a few simple tips makes inflating an air pillow easier and more efficient. First, make sure the pillow valve is open before beginning to inflate. Next, use short, quick bursts of air from your mouth or a pump to avoid overinflation and potential damage to the pillow. If using a pump, attach the nozzle securely to the valve to prevent air leakage. It’s also helpful to keep the pillow flat while inflating and periodically check the firmness. By following these steps, you can inflate your air pillow quickly and easily for a restful night’s sleep on your next camping trip or long flight.
How do you wash an inflatable pillow?
Keeping your inflatable pillow clean and fresh is important for a good night's sleep, but you may be wondering how to properly wash it. Make sure to read the care instructions on the label or packaging. Most inflatable pillows can be hand washed with mild soap and lukewarm water, taking care not to puncture the pillow with anything sharp. Gently scrub the surface and rinse thoroughly with clean water. If the pillow has any stubborn stains, try using a stain remover, but test it on a small area first to make sure it doesn't damage the material. Once the pillow is clean, let it air dry completely before putting it back in its storage bag. By following these simple steps, your inflatable pillow will stay cozy and clean for many camping trips or long flights to come.
Do cervical air pillows actually work?
For those who suffer from neck pain, finding a solution can be a daunting task. One product that has become increasingly popular is the cervical air pillow. These versatile pillows offer support for the neck and spine, promoting better posture and ultimately reducing pain. While there is limited research on the effectiveness of cervical air pillows, many individuals have reported positive experiences with the product. One thing to keep in mind is that not all cervical air pillows are created equal - it's important to find one that fits your specific needs and preferences. It's also important to note that while cervical air pillows may provide temporary relief, addressing the root cause of neck pain through other treatments such as physical therapy or chiropractic care may be necessary for long-term relief.
